Holiday Tea and Tour at Ford House

Holiday tea service with live harp music and estate tour.

About

Celebrate the season with a magical holiday tea experience at Ford House. Guests will be treated to a delightful three-tiered service featuring festive finger sandwiches, freshly baked scones, decadent desserts, and a curated selection of teas. Following the tea, explore the enchanting Main Residence, where history and holiday splendor come alive in every room. Live harp music by Chanah Ambuter will add to the festive atmosphere.

Practical Information

Parking

Parking is free and available in our Visitor Lot.

Accessibility

Ford House is committed to ensuring all guests can enjoy their events. For specific accessibility needs or questions, guests can contact info@fordhouse.org or call 313-884-4222.

Pet Policy

Pets are not permitted on the property, except for trained service animals. Friends of Ford House members may walk leashed dogs on the estate grounds during regular operating hours.

Food & Drink

Three-tiered service featuring festive finger sandwiches, freshly baked scones, decadent desserts, and a curated selection of teas. The Continental restaurant and The Speedster counter-service are also available.

Frequently Asked Questions

What should I wear to the Holiday Tea and Tour?

It's a great excuse to wear your favorite hat or party dress, but comfortable shoes are recommended for walking the grounds and exploring the Main Residence.

Can I purchase tickets at the door?

Advance tickets are strongly encouraged as many experiences sell out. Walk-up availability is limited and not guaranteed.

What happens if it rains or snows?

Most Ford House experiences run rain or shine. If severe weather forces a cancellation or closure, ticketholders will be notified and offered a refund or rescheduling option.

Are there dining options available before or after the tea?

Yes, The Continental offers a full-service dining experience, and The Speedster provides lighter bites. Reservations for The Continental are recommended.

Can I bring a stroller or bag into the Main Residence?

Strollers are not permitted inside the Main Residence due to space and preservation needs. Large bags may be subject to inspection and are best left in your vehicle.
